KALKASKA -- Local hikers and bikers will celebrate National Trail Day at Guernsey Lake State Forest Campground.
National Trail Day is Saturday and a celebration will begin at 10 a.m. at the campground, eight miles west of Kalkaska, near the Sands Lake Quiet Area. The event marks the connection of recreational trails from Traverse City to Kalkaska.
The Grand Traverse Hiking Club, North Country Trail Association and representatives from the Traverse Area Recreational Trail and Kalkaska Area Recreational Trail worked to link the TART trail to the Vasa trail, Vasa to the NCT and the NCT to KART trails. There are now 27 miles of available recreational trails through the state forest between Traverse City and Kalkaska.
The connection will be celebrated with an hour-long hike or bike ride, followed by a picnic potluck at 11:30 a.m.
